Output 2e8094abe6014779fabcb3c4a67f09e5d2ad03935420e706a10f6ed500ed249f:513

value
745176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64fcf76f7f48a0e6bb4b4b51c84b066e4fac0783 OP_EQUAL
address
MH78r36SUNHSGz2yHznSQFsG1isRFUxtXA
transaction
2e8094abe6014779fabcb3c4a67f09e5d2ad03935420e706a10f6ed500ed249f
spent
true